Battlestar Galactica Vipers

Well, I guess some introductions are in order. My name's Sean and I'm helping create a BSG d20 rpg. I've done many character and ships stats blocks for the project. Someone was asking once about suitable minis to use for the game so I decided to create counters, scale drawings for use on a gaming board. These were in a scale of 1" equals 500'. The original drawings were very crude but I had the idea of scaling them up and using them as schematics, especially for the designs that I had created so that people could see what they looked like. I decided to post them since I figured y'all enjoy them. They're not in the league of people like BJ (who inspired me to do them in the first place with his Viper Mk II) but I'm pretty happy with them. They are a definate WIP.

The Mk IVB in the pic my idea for a post-Cylon War Viper. I figured that the fleet would be downsizing and would have little money, like any post-war military. It is a Mk I refitted with new engines, wings, weapons, avionics, and cockpit. (Can you tell that I'm an aviation nut?) I have more that I'll post later.

Thanks a lot for the compliments.

I decided to name the Mk IV that because it was such a redesign that I figured it warranted it's own number. The B in Mk IVB is because the Mk IVA has it's guns like the Mk I, close to the cockpit on the hardpoints. I decided to move them out on the wings like the Mk VII and the IVB was born. I have the de Santo Viper as the Mk III btw. I'm naming them like the RAF/RN does. For example, the two seat Viper Mk I trainer I did is the Viper T.Mk I while the nuclear strike varient of the T is the N.Mk I (based on the Mirage 2000N).

So far, I have a Mk I, II, III, IV, V, and VII, T.Mk I, II, and VII, four varients of the T.Mk I, one of the T.Mk II and VII, a PR and FR.Mk I, a GA.Mk III, a civilian Viper Mk I and others that I'll post later.

Here are the T.Mk I variants. The FGA is a ground attack/wild weasel type craft, based on the F-100F, F-105F/G, and F-4G. The pods on the forward fuselage are defensive ecm pods containing jammers and such. The N.Mk I is a nuclear strike bird, designed for pinpoint nuclear strikes on Cylon basestars. It has the improved engines of the Mk IV and bulges in the wings to store the nuclear weapons (2 missiles usually). The Mirage 2000N was the inspiration for the design. Finally, the EW.Mk I is the electronic warfare escort, designed to jam and otherwise disrupt enemy sensors and protect a fighter or strike squadron. It is based on the EA-6B and EF-111. The Scarlet Viper was the inspiration for the wings on the EW.
